The Evolution of Search: Assessing the Demise of Ask.com
Foto: Dok. CRYPTOTECH

The search engine landscape has undergone significant transformations over the years, with various players emerging and disappearing. One such player, Ask.com, formerly known as Ask Jeeves, has recently ceased operations. This development marks the end of an era for a service that was once a pioneer in conversational search. Launched in 1996, Ask Jeeves was ahead of its time, focusing on answering questions posed in natural language, a concept that would later become the foundation of modern AI-powered chatbots.

Despite its innovative approach, Ask Jeeves struggled to gain significant traction, ultimately being overshadowed by the likes of Google. In 2005, the holding company IAC acquired Ask Jeeves, and shortly thereafter, the "Jeeves" moniker was dropped. By 2010, IAC had scaled back the search product, opting to refocus on the question-and-answer aspect of the service. This strategic shift was likely a response to the growing dominance of Google, as well as the acknowledgement that Ask.com was not competitive in the search market.

Legacy and Impact

The closure of Ask.com serves as a reminder of the rapidly evolving nature of the search engine industry. As technology continues to advance, services must adapt to remain relevant. In the case of Ask.com, its inability to compete with Google and other search giants ultimately led to its demise. Nevertheless, the spirit of innovation that defined Ask Jeeves lives on, influencing the development of modern chatbots and conversational AI systems. As the search engine landscape continues to evolve, it will be interesting to see how other players adapt and innovate in response to changing user needs and technological advancements.

According to a message on the Ask.com website, the decision to discontinue the search business was made as part of IAC's efforts to "sharpen its focus." The website also notes that "Jeeves' spirit endures," suggesting that the legacy of Ask Jeeves will continue to inspire new innovations in the search and AI industries. As the industry moves forward, it is likely that we will see new players emerge, each with their own unique approach to search and conversational AI. The demise of Ask.com serves as a reminder that in the rapidly evolving tech landscape, only the most innovative and adaptable services will thrive.
